COLUMBUS, Ohio – The Buckeyes’ Homecoming opponent will be the Iowa Hawkeyes and the will be televised by ABC, ESPN or ESPN2, the networks announced Friday.
Kickoff is set for 3:30 p.m.
This will be Iowa’s first visit to Ohio Stadium since 2009, when the Buckeyes eked out a 27-24 win on a 39-yard field goal by Devin Barclay to earn its first trip to the Rose Bowl in 13 years.
The game will also be the first meeting between the two teams in three years.
